Background:Liver biopsy for the diagnosis of non-alcoholic steatohepatitis(NASH)is limited by its inherent invasiveness and possible sampling errors.Some studies have shown that cytokeratin-18(CK-18)concentrations may be useful in diagnosing NASH,but results across studies have been inconsistent.We aimed to identify the utility of CK-18 M30 concentrations as an alternative to liver biopsy for non-invasive identification of NASH.Methods:Individual data were collected from 14 registry centers on patients with biopsy-proven non-alcoholic fatty liver disease(NAFLD),and in all patients,circulating CK-18 M30 levels were measured.Individuals with a NAFLD activity score(NAS)≥5 with a score of≥1 for each of steatosis,ballooning,and lobular inflammation were diagnosed as having definite NASH;individuals with a NAS≤2 and no fibrosis were diagnosed as having non-alcoholic fatty liver(NAFL).Results:A total of 2571 participants were screened,and 1008(153 with NAFL and 855 with NASH)were finally enrolled.Median CK-18 M30 levels were higher in patients with NASH than in those with NAFL(mean difference 177 U/L;standardized mean difference[SMD]:0.87[0.69–1.04]).There was an interaction between CK-18 M30 levels and serum alanine aminotransferase,body mass index(BMI),and hypertension(P<0.001,P=0.026 and P=0.049,respectively).CK-18 M30 levels were positively associated with histological NAS in most centers.The area under the receiver operating characteristics(AUROC)for NASH was 0.750(95%confidence intervals:0.714–0.787),and CK-18 M30 at Youden’s index maximum was 275.7 U/L.Both sensitivity(55%[52%–59%])and positive predictive value(59%)were not ideal.Conclusion:This large multicenter registry study shows that CK-18 M30 measurement in isolation is of limited value for non-invasively diagnosing NASH. 展开更多

Identification of the coral and Schwagerina in the ore-hosted strata of Sawaya’erdun gold deposit shows that the fossil age ranges from the late Carboniferous to the early Permian. By combining this with the Rb-Sr isochron age, it is concluded that the ore-hosted strata age is possibly the late Carboniferous rather than the Silurian and Devonian, even impossibly the Pre-cambrian. 展开更多

The novel coronavirus(SARS-CoV-2)infection has become a heavy burden on global health.Although the coronavirus disease 2019(COVID-19)may adversely affect multiple organs and systems of infected patients,to the best of our knowledge,there is little investigation of the SARS-CoV-2’s impact on bone marrow.Our clinical and cytological findings in this case of severe COVID-19 infection provide novel insights into the pathogenesis of SARS-CoV-2 infection in the hematopoietic system.We recommend that physicians consider SARS-CoV-2 infection’s effect on bone marrow in patients who are slow to recover and suggest that a better understanding of the bone marrow morphology in COVID-19-infected patients is needed. 展开更多
